Bulb turbines have the advantage of a straight inflow to the distributor and runner and also the outflow through the conical draft tube has no bend. This results in a minimum of losses in the entire application range and therefore higher efficiencies. In VA TECH HYDRO’s hydraulic test lab-oratory in Linz, Austria, Bulb turbines areoptimized in this respect to ensure high- est energy generation for all applications. Bulb turbines can be double or single regulated as far as the wicket gates or the runner blades are concerned. Directly coupled Bulbturbine/Generatorunits are economically feasible for high- er heads of up to 25 m thus offering a suf- ficent high generator speed. For lower heads pit turbines with step-up gears can be used to allow for high turbine effi- ciencies at low speeds. High speed gen- erators need less space and are also cheaper. For low heads and small outputs Bulb turbines with bevel gears are used in accordance with our COMPACT HYDRO turbine program.
